Question 1: What are the anticipated dates for the festival?

The specific dates have not been formally announced. Official announcements are typically made several months in advance, and interested individuals should monitor the event’s official website and social media channels for updates.

Question 2: Where is the likely venue location?

Parque O’Higgins in Santiago has served as the venue for past iterations of the festival in Chile. Confirmation of the venue for the 2025 event is pending official announcement, although the location remains a likely candidate.

Essential Guidance for Lollapalooza 2025 Chile Attendees

The following recommendations aim to optimize the experience for individuals planning to attend this major event. Adherence to these suggestions can mitigate potential inconveniences and enhance overall enjoyment.

Tip 1: Secure Accommodation in Advance: Due to high demand, lodging options near the venue are likely to be scarce and expensive closer to the event date. Booking hotels or alternative accommodations well in advance ensures availability and potentially lower rates.

Tip 2: Plan Transportation Strategically: Traffic congestion around the venue is anticipated. Utilize public transportation options, such as the Santiago Metro, or consider ride-sharing services with designated drop-off points to minimize delays. Driving and parking near the site is not recommended.

Tip 3: Familiarize Yourself with the Event Map: Before arriving, study the official event map to identify stage locations, restroom facilities, food vendor areas, and emergency exits. This will facilitate navigation and optimize time management during the festival.

Tip 4: Prepare for Varying Weather Conditions: Santiago’s weather can be unpredictable. Pack clothing suitable for both warm and cool temperatures, including sunscreen, a hat, and a light jacket. Consider bringing a poncho or rain jacket in case of inclement weather.

Tip 5: Stay Hydrated Throughout the Event: Dehydration is a common issue at large outdoor events. Bring a reusable water bottle and utilize the designated water refill stations within the venue. Avoid excessive consumption of alcoholic beverages, which can exacerbate dehydration.

Tip 6: Protect Personal Belongings: Be vigilant regarding personal belongings, as large crowds can attract opportunistic thieves. Keep valuables secure in a closed bag or a money belt. Avoid displaying expensive jewelry or electronics.

Tip 7: Establish a Meeting Point with Companions: Due to the large crowds and potential for cellular network congestion, designate a specific meeting point within the venue with companions in case of separation. This will facilitate reunification and minimize anxiety.
